Play Mat vs Carpet for Floor Play
Quick answer: A play mat and carpet create different floor-play experiences. Carpet adds textile softness and room warmth, while a wipe-clean play mat can make spills, crumbs, and supervised floor play easier to manage with surface cleaning.

Cleaning differences
Carpet fibers can hold dust, crumbs, and spills until vacuumed or deep cleaned. A EVA play mat surface can be wiped after everyday messes, with seams and edges dried as needed.

FAQ
Is a play mat more hygienic than carpet?
It can be easier to wipe after spills, but cleanliness depends on regular care for both surfaces.
Is carpet or a mat better for crawling?
It depends on carpet depth, floor condition, and your cleaning routine. A firm mat can create a more even play zone.
